However In this tutorial we are developing a simple example of mobile bottom navigation tabs with pure CSS and html. Bootstrap 4 Right Align Navbar. I don’t thin yet we are finished with the designed. To create a search bar in the navigation bar is easy, just like creating another option in the navbar that will search the database. Compatible browsers: Chrome, Edge, Firefox, Opera, Safari. But as you see in step 5 we’ve made use of tilde ~ selector to show the content and since the selector works for siblings appearing after the radio button only, so changing the structure doesn’t produce our desired result. You can use simple div element if you prefer. We will transform a basic non-list style navigation to a drop down menu using media queries in our stylesheet. First of all lets hide our content so that we can display each contents on selecting the radio button. The HTML menu bar design has seen an increase in usage with a rise in popularity of minimalistic website design. If you’d like something with some spice on your page this snippet is worth copying & reworking to your liking. The idea depends intensely on Media Queries to accomplish a genuinely electrifying outcome for menus that would be … So, Lets build a basic radio button with our CSS. You must have seen a navigation bar if reading this post or using the internet for the surfing web. As we all know google now consider this as a ranking factor. Well, to be honest the use of list in this case seems irrelevant. However when I click the buttons the compact view from mobile safari switches to full view and my buttons are hidden behind the bottom nav bar! Frosty Nav Toggle Effect. Now as your scroll your page, the navbar scrolls as well. Resetting the browser defaults. It is very bad, if … Then I created a

    tag and placed five
  • tags inside it. The navigation at the bottom of the web page or website which can be either fixed or moving and can be adjusted in all types of screen sizes. Dependencies: font-awesome.css, jquery.js An element gets cropped at the bottom when the address bar is in view (left) but what we want is the full thing (right). , now it's time to create a Responsive Navbar using CSS Flexbox. – Bazzz Mar 29 '13 at 8:07 So yo can just add the above CSS with it. Now let’s get started building that navigation bar! And you can see which method that you like better. I have tried to google and code myself but I never really got it working for iPhone/Mobile Safari. Oh yeah! CSS: Responsive Navigation Menu (CSS-only) With this technique, you will be shown how to create a responsive menu, without JavaScript, using clean and semantic HTML5 markup. After the Top 20 CSS Buttons were very well received by you and I got a lot of positive feedback, here is the continuation: Top 20 CSS Navigation Menus!. This is where tabs come handy. Do On mobile (in landscape mode) or tablet, bottom navigation destinations can be positioned horizontally instead of stacked. Inside a recommended container div, there are 2 main parts of the navbar. This tutorial will guide you through creating a responsive dropdown navigation using CSS only, with the help of CSS flexbox and the “checkbox hack”. Our responsive navigation bar will be mobile-first, so we will create the mobile layout first. 1 new item. This tutorial will take you through exactly how to create one. Pure CSS3 Design. Okay! 6. I’ve added all these above html code under a list tag as we will be adding more buttons. Mobile … Lets work on that. There’s no need for javascript in this tutorial. To create our navigation we’re going to create an index.html file and a style.scss file, which we will compile to style.css using the VS Code Live Sassextension. The HTML structure is composed by 2 main elements: a
    element, containing the website logo, the search form, the navigation trigger (.cd-nav-trigger - mobile version only) and the top navigation, and a
    element containing the page main content (div.content-wrapper) and the sidebar navigation ( OP has changed the HTML. Here’s what we’ll be creating in this tutorial: If there is any bug in this tutorial please let us know in the comment. Flex box is used to horizontally arrange the tabs menu. It automatically collapses the navigation bar into an off-canvas hamburger navigation when the screen size is smaller than a specific width.. Sticky navigation is supported as well. Okay, as you scroll down yo can see all other images have been hidden. Sometimes there are “normal” menus in this list, for a very simple reason: Usability comes first and then appearance. Now as you click on other labels you can see the pictures appearing as the pervious appeared picture vanishes. A CSS only responsive fixed sidebar navigation that collapses into a bottom nav bar on mobile devices. Creative menu made with HTML, SASS/CSS3 … Let's a few talk about the main tags and codes of this navbar. Hi all I have a simple example of the nav I'm working with here. Modern websites need simple and responsive navigation menus that have a valid css3, HTML5 code. HTML CSS JAVASCRIPT SQL PYTHON PHP BOOTSTRAP HOW TO W3.CSS ... Make the navigation bar stay at the top or the bottom of the page, even when the user scrolls the page ... width: 100%;} Try it Yourself » Note: Fixed position might not work properly on mobile devices. How to make Fixed Navigation Bar in HTML and CSS – Create Sticky Fixed top, Right and Left Menu Bar in HTML, CSS easily. That’s why today I am sharing CSS Responsive Navbar With HTML & JavaScript, Dropdown Menu or Navigation. 1 Learn CSS Flexbox by building a photo card component; 2 How to build a Navigation Bar with CSS Flexbox; 3 How to build a responsive feature list with CSS Flexbox; 4 How to build a Mobile App Layout with CSS Flexbox; In the previous article, I introduced the Flexbox layout model and … Summarizing, we’ve built a mobile applicable bottom navigation tabs menu example with pure CSS and HTML in this tutorial. jQuery based Navigation plugins are essential where you want to build a mega menu for large websites which has lots of categories. Well! The width is set to 100% because we want our tabs menu at the bottom to cover the whole width. That is really nice I like this one - I will play around with the css and see if i can prevent it from breaking because I want this to be my main navigation bar at the head of all pages. These links will, however, prove additionally useful in our show / hide technique. To get us started, we need something called reset.css. with the basics known, lets get on to understand the core concept that we will be implementing on our tutorial. In other words, Simple Navbar without JavaScript. We surely don’t want that. You can see the radio button and the list style set default as a bullet point. This navigation bar with a drop-down menu is built by Bootstrap 4.1.1. The idea struck me that CSS Custom Properties and a few lines of JavaScript might be the perfect way to get the consistent and correct sizing I … As you know the Menu Bar or Navigation Bar (Navbar) is important for any kind of website. Here you can find the best and useful information related to HTML/HTML5, CSS/CSS3, Bootstrap, JavaScript, React JS, React Natve, Android App Development and more. Note: vh and vw are units measuring the percentage of your browser’s screen viewport. This is just a beautifying step. Actually, the Navbar or menu bar provides information about websites, which users or viewers need. A website navigation bar is most commonly displayed as a plane/horizontal list of links at the top of each page. See this video preview to getting an idea of how this menu bar looks like. We are trying to provide almost everything for web designer and developer as well as mobile app developer. It’s just my small attempt for responsive design. If you have basic knowledge of HTML & CSS, you can take this navbar at the next level with your creativity. The CSS. Responsive Web Design CSS HTML UI Design Media Queries Navigation Design We’re going to build a simple, responsive web site navigation. This radio button on our HTML will act as our menu tab for bottom tabs navigation customized with CSS. You can align these links to the left or right. Tagged with html, css, webdev. Now as … Saw something similar on a newspaper's mobile site (I can't remember which one) and wanted to try and make it myself. Tailwind CSS Fly-out Menu (Vue.js) by Stefan Galescu . A simple, lightweight, sticky, fully responsive, mobile-compatible navigation system built using JavaScript and CSS flexbox. The navigation bar will also have a JavaScript-based dropdown submenu that opens and closes when the user clicks the parent menu item. The idea itself is quite simple: move the navigation bar further down. CSS3 Bottom navigation menu. I have added the header code as well on top of all these element. A few years ago we would be looking at using Javascript for many of the modern features, not now! Slack web page navigation reimagined with new thumb-zone mapping (Large preview) Positioning the navigation bar at the bottom makes it easier for users to click on the menu icon, while secondary items can be moved to the top. Simple "bubble"-style navigation. You might be thinking to add the content element before the radio button in html structure itself. Learn to Develop Sticky Navbar Menu with HTML and CSS. And just for extra touch of fairness, I’ve added the following CSS. Now lets stick the tab fixed to bottom. You need to be careful about the timing of placing the search bar. Gray Horizontal Navbar. Right Aligned Links The layout we’ll create will have 2 columns, a header, a navigation menu, a content area and sidebar and footer. 20 Creative Footer CSS HTML Design Examples, 19 Awesome Navbar CSS Examples with Code Snippet, 17+ Chat Box CSS Examples with Source Code, JavaScript HTML5 Canvas Animated Background. If you are a beginner, you can also create this program (Responsive Navigation Menu Bar). Okay! you could get lots of other options. We could have made use of display:none but display property can’t be animated. It's smaller than a full-width fixed header, and replaces the back-to-top button with a smarter UX solution. This is an example of bottom tab navigation built with Just CSS and HTML.